Ted Lasso Season 4 Update From Brett Goldstein Hints at Release Date Window
With Apple TV+ officially greenlighting Season 4 of their hit sports comedy-drama Ted Lasso, writer and actor Brett Goldstein has come out to share his thoughts on the renewal. Debuting in August 2020, the Jason Sudeikis-led show followed the journey of the titular character, who receives the opportunity to coach a Premier League soccer team. Severely lacking any tactical knowledge of the sport, he attempts to navigate his way through his new job via his overbearing optimism. With a fourth season now on its way, Goldstein, who plays Kent in Ted Lasso, has provided a promising update, all the while drawing parallels to an unusual anecdote from his early years.
Brett Goldstein gives Ted Lasso Season 4 update, compares it to a dead cat
In a recent discussion, the Shrinking star noted that Ted Lasso Season 4 is “in the writers’ room at the moment,” before comparing it to the revival of a dead cat.
During his recent appearance on the Wild Card podcast, Brett Goldstein recalled how one of his university friends tragically lost his cat in an accident. The friend went on to bury the beloved pet in his garden and prayed intensively for it to come back. “And then the cat did come back, and it turned out the cat they buried wasn’t their cat,” the actor/writer explained.
Goldstein then likened the incident to Apple renewing Ted Lasso for Season 4, which was originally intended to conclude after three seasons. He remarked, “I’m saying I feel like that kid. Like ‘We buried it. We all cried, we had a funeral. Are you saying we can bring anything back?’ It’s too much power.”
While the actor, who plays Roy Kent, has confirmed that writers are currently conceptualizing the fourth installment, an earlier report claimed that production on Ted Lasso Season 4 will begin in July, later this year. As such, the series could make a much-awaited return in the third or fourth quarter of 2026.
Ted Lasso Season 4 will see Jason Sudeikis’ character take on the coaching challenge of a women’s soccer team, with Brett Goldstein, Hannah Waddingham, Juno Temple, and Jeremy Swift set to reprise their roles. Despite all the positive updates, Apple TV+ has yet to share an official release window for the fourth edition.
